How they compare

New Caledonia currently reports 156.75 BoP, current US$ per person against -382.66 BoP, current US$ per person in Central Europe and the Baltics, a difference of 539.41 BoP, current US$ per person.

The two have swapped places 11 times across 25 shared years of data; in 2000 it was Central Europe and the Baltics ahead.

Central Europe and the Baltics ranks 47th and New Caledonia ranks 50th of 47 groups.

Across the 3 decades both report, Central Europe and the Baltics averaged higher in 2 and New Caledonia in 1.

Head to head by decade

Decade Central Europe and the Baltics New Caledonia Difference Ahead
2000s 267.51 BoP, current US$ per person 89.69 BoP, current US$ per person 177.82 BoP, current US$ per person Central Europe and the Baltics
2010s 211.11 BoP, current US$ per person 271.86 BoP, current US$ per person 60.75 BoP, current US$ per person New Caledonia
2020s 354.39 BoP, current US$ per person 165.57 BoP, current US$ per person 188.81 BoP, current US$ per person Central Europe and the Baltics

Averages of every year both report within each decade.
